Toggle navigation
Categories
Tools
Features
Contact Us
Home
Find
Star Sports Betting Shops
Results for
Star Sports Betting Shops
Related Searches
star sports betting shops
star sports bet site
star sports betting review
star sports bet uk
star sports betting people
star sports betting blog
star sports bet sign up offer
star sports bet login
sporting star online betting
star sports free bet